Principal Officer (Land Management)


Metropolitan Region; Program Delivery & Operations; Infrastructure Management and Delivery; Brisbane

The purpose of the Principal Officer (Land Management) is to lead a team of professionals in the planning and management of development assessment functions within the region and play a key role in ensuring the transport corridor is protected.

Some of your responsibilities will include:
• Lead the Land Management Team to deliver Development Assessment and Compliance functions on behalf of the region, to ensure the impacts of proposed developments on road transport infrastructure controlled by TMR are assessed and that appropriate conditions of approval to ameliorate those impacts are negotiated, constructed and monitored.
• Contribute to the department's input to the planning schemes of local government and other government agencies in relation to transport and land use planning issues, to maximise consistency between the state-controlled road network and land use planning.
• Liaise and consult with local government, internal and external stakeholders on the development and implementation of relevant policies and procedures and to maintain knowledge of future land use planning and development trends and influence the outcomes of such forward planning and development, in the interests of the department's requirements.
• Ensure that timely and accurate responses are provided to enquiries on the effects of future transport infrastructure proposals on property, in particular with respect to the conveyancing process in land transactions.
• Prepare Ministerial correspondence and briefing notes on development related matters, which may be of a nature to influence high level government decisions.
